Perched on the top floor of a well-maintained cooperative on West 135th Street near Broadway, this thoughtfully renovated two-bedroom home offers an uncommon combination of light, privacy, storage, and value in the heart of Manhattanville/Hamilton Heights.
The apartment features a spacious living room ideal for both relaxing and entertaining, a generously sized primary bedroom, and a versatile second bedroom that can easily function as a nursery, home office, guest room, dressing room, or additional storage space. Exceptional closet space throughout includes two oversized closets in the primary bedroom, a large closet in the second bedroom, and an additional utility closet in the hall — a rare luxury in New York City living.
Located on the fifth and top floor, the apartment enjoys open sky views, abundant natural light, and a remarkable sense of quiet and privacy. With only one shared wall and no neighbors above, the home feels notably peaceful and insulated from city noise. From the windows, enjoy treetop views stretching toward the Hudson River and New Jersey — a perspective that gives the apartment an airy, elevated feel throughout the day.
The residence has been extensively renovated with a clean, timeless aesthetic. The windowed kitchen features brand-new stainless-steel appliances, granite countertops, and classic white subway tile backsplash. The bathroom has also been fully updated with a new vanity, fixtures, and finishes. Hardwood floors run throughout the apartment.
The cooperative is exceptionally well cared for by an engaged ownership community committed to maintaining the building while keeping costs reasonable. Monthly maintenance is an unusually low $558.
Conveniently located just 1.5 blocks from the 1 train, with easy access to the A, B, and C lines as well, the apartment offers quick connections throughout Manhattan: approximately 13 minutes to the Upper West Side and Central Park, 15 minutes to Midtown, and 25–35 minutes downtown. City College is one block away, Columbia University is a short distance away, St. Nicholas Park is nearby, and the surrounding neighborhood offers a vibrant mix of restaurants, cafés, bars, and everyday conveniences — including grocery stores on and near the block, plus a 24-hour diner just half a block away.
Please note that the building is a walk-up. For buyers comfortable with stairs, the top-floor setting offers a worthwhile tradeoff: enhanced light, quiet, privacy, and a uniquely elevated sense of space rarely found at this price point in Manhattan.

Building is income restricted with an income cap of 120% of AMI
1 person:$142,560, 2 people:$162,840, 3 people:$183,240, 4 people:$203,520
